- Dr. Natalia Cordero, MD
Dr. Natalia Cordero, MD
Gynecologic Surgery•Female•Age 39
Gynecologic Surgery
Dr. Natalia Cordero, MD is a Gynecologic Surgery Specialist in Leesburg, FL and has over 18 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from Universidad Central Del Caribe School Of Medicine medical school in 2004. She is affiliated with Uf Health Leesburg Hospital. Her office accepts new patients.
